Where is the Dibattista family from?

You can see how Dibattista families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Dibattista family name was found in the USA in 1920. In 1920 there were 3 Dibattista families living in Rhode Island. This was about 25% of all the recorded Dibattista's in USA. Rhode Island had the highest population of Dibattista families in 1920.

What did your Dibattista 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Laborer and New Worker were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Dibattista. 38% of Dibattista men worked as a Laborer and 50% of Dibattista women worked as a New Worker. Some less common occupations for Americans named Dibattista were Driver and Sew Mach Operator.

What is the average Dibattista lifespan?

Between 1950 and 2004, in the United States, Dibattista life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1959, and highest in 2004. The average life expectancy for Dibattista in 1950 was 52, and 85 in 2004.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Dibattista 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
